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- apparently healthy individual
- realize all tests
- participate in exercise training if selected by training group
Exclusion
- Body mass index \> 35 kg/m2
- cardiopulmonary disease
- chronic renal disease
- diabetes mellitus
- atrial fibrillation, pacemaker
- hypertension or renal failure
- echocardiographic evidence of impaired left ventricular function (ejection fraction \>45%)
- history of psychiatric disorders
- dementia or other neurodegenerative disorders
- a history of smoking or alcohol abuse (2 or more drinks per day)
- any sleep apnea treatment, story of circadian desynchrony (e.g. shift workers), incomplete 2 years of formal education, resting BP lower than 140/90 mmHg.
